
1️⃣ World Liberty Financial (WLFI) Hits $3.5B Cap 🇺🇸
The Trump-linked project is the talk of the town today. Its stablecoin, USD1, has officially hit a $3.5 Billion market cap, narrowing the gap with PayPal’s PYUSD.
The Alpha: World Liberty just applied for a National Trust Bank Charter. If granted, it would allow them to custody assets for institutions, bridging the gap between TradFi and the White House.

4️⃣ XRP's "Golden Cross" ($2.07) ⚖️
XRP has formed its first Golden Cross of 2026 (23-day MA crossing the 50-day MA). While currently stabilizing at $2.07, this technical setup often precedes a breakout toward the $2.35 resistance level.
